About Philipp Jakob

Philipp Jakob is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Molecular Biology, Cancer Research, Surgery and Epidemiology, having authored 41 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include MicroRNA in disease regulation (7 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(6 papers), Coronary Interventions and Diagnostics (4 papers), Acute Myocardial Infarction Research (4 papers),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(4 papers), Circular RNAs in diseases (3 papers), Congenital heart defects research (3 papers) and Advanced Surface Polishing Techniques (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(430 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(201 citations), Molecular Biology (587 citations), Surgery (149 citations) and Genetics (31 citations). Philipp Jakob has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, Germany and United States. Frequent co-authors include Ulf Landmesser, Thomas F. Lüscher, Sylvie Briand, Pavani Mocharla, David M. Leistner, Francesco Paneni, Stéphane Heymans, Stefanie Dimmeler, Mahir Karakas and Stefan Blankenberg. Their work appears in journals such as European Heart Journal, International Journal of Cardiology, Catheterization and Cardiovascular Interventions, Zeitschrift für wirtschaftlichen Fabrikbetrieb and Current Heart Failure Reports.
